National Work-Life Balance Awards
The 2009-10 National Work-Life Balance Awards are part of the Australian Government’s commitment to making Australian workplaces more flexible and family-friendly and through that more productive. The Awards recognise businesses and government and community
organisations that are leading the way in delivering policies,
practices and initiatives that help people balance their work, life and
family commitments.
The Minister for Employment and Workplace Relations, Julia Gillard, and the Special Adviser on Work and Family Balance and Pay Equity, Senator Jacinta Collins, congratulated the winners, special commendation recipients and finalists of the 2009-10 National Work-Life Balance Awards in March.
The Awards, announced at a special ceremony held in Canberra, recognise family-friendly practices like flexible working hours, options for working from home, paid parental leave, job sharing, on-site carer's facilities and study assistance.

This year's National Work-Life Balance Awards winners were selected by a Judging Panel that included DCA's CEO Nareen Young and representatives from the Australian Chamber of Commerce and Industry, the Business Council of Australia, the Australian Council of Trade Unions and the Centre for Work + Life (University of South Australia).
